Oaks Sink Stingers, 4-1
|
Oakland beat Toledo on the strength of starter Tom Pegum's fine effort. The right-hander led his team to a win, 4-1. Pegum, now 3-3, was the winner. In 6.1 innings, he gave up 4 hits, while striking out 7, walking 2, and allowing 1 run. Oakland bumps their record to 27-21 with the win.
Oakland took control in the top of the sixth. With one out and runners on 1st and 2nd, Ostoja Popovic hit a 2-run double to make it 3-1, Oaks.
"You can't get too high when things go well, or too low when things go bad. Right now, I'm just happy we got the win," Pegum told the Oakland Observer.
